Thank you for sharing your feedback. At VFS Global, we take all concerns regarding workplace inclusivity, culture, and communication standards extremely seriously. Our operations in the United States are powered by a diverse workforce of over 350 individuals representing various ethnicities and countries including the United States. This diverse talent pool allows us to successfully mirror and support the global diplomatic missions we serve. To provide context, a significant portion of our operations in the US supports the Government of India’s diplomatic missions. To meet the explicit consular service expectations of these sovereign clients and effectively assist the public they serve, proficiency in regional Indian languages is a critical operational requirement for specific roles. That being said, English remains our official language for all internal communications, corporate operations, and recruitment practices, including our hiring process, which is strictly merit-based. Further, we remain committed to operating in strict alignment with US labour laws and employee schedules are structured accordingly. While the nature of international diplomatic support may require occasional extended rostering to meet critical public demands, these schedules are carefully managed and planned in advance to ensure fair shift distribution.
